						<p>Hello Todd,</p>
<p>the closest thing I can come up with even close to your needs is the following solution (add these functions to your theme&#8217;s functions.php file; for more info visit the documentation section):</p>
<p>1)using the wppb_register_content_info2 filter, disable the email field, like so:</p>
<p>function disableEmail(){<br />
     return &#8221;;<br />
}<br />
add_filter(&#8216;wppb_register_content_info2&#8242;,&#8217;disableEmail&#8217;);</p>
<p>2) create an email address fooling the registration script of PB</p>
<p>function falseEmailGenerator(){<br />
       $length = 10;<br />
       $characters = ’ab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yzABCDEFGHIJKLMNOPQRSTUVWYZ’;<br />
       $email= ”;    </p>
<p>       for ($p = 0; $p < $length; $p++) {<br />
          $email.= $characters[mt_rand(0, strlen($characters))];<br />
       }<br />
       $email .= &#8216;@mailinator.com&#8217;;</p>
<p>       return $email;</p>
<p>}<br />
add_filter(&#8216;wppb_register_posted_email&#8217;, &#8216;falseEmailGenerator&#8217;);</p>
<p>This will however make the credentials being sent to a non-existent email, and as you said password recovery will fail. Use at your own risk.</p>

						<p>Hello Joanne,</p>
<p>modifying the code in the plugin would make it lost on the next update. Instead you can use the following filter: wppb_login_login_message1 (here is the documentation section, where you can search for examples on how to create and define your functions: <a href="http://www.cozmoslabs.com/wordpress-profile-builder/documentation/" rel="nofollow">http://www.cozmoslabs.com/wordpress-profile-builder/documentation/</a>)</p>
<p>So, to change it do something like this:</p>
<p>function ChangeLogin(){<br />
         $newLocation = &#8216;<a href="http://&#8217;" rel="nofollow">http://&#8217;</a>;<br />
         $description = &#8221;;</p>
<p>        return &#8216;&lt;p class=&#8221;alert&#8221;&gt;&#8217;.<br />
					__(&#8216;You are currently logged in as&#8217;, &#8216;profilebuilder&#8217;).&#8217; &lt;a href=&#8221;&#8216;.$newLocation.&#8217;&#8221; title=&#8221;&#8216;.$description .&#8217;&#8221;&gt;&#8217;.$description .&#8217;&lt;/a&gt;.<br />
					&lt;a href=&#8221;&#8216;.wp_logout_url( get_permalink() ).&#8217;&#8221; title=&#8221;&#8216;. __(&#8216;Log out of this account&#8217;, &#8216;profilebuilder&#8217;).&#8217;&#8221;&gt;&#8217;. __(&#8216;Log out&#8217;, &#8216;profilebuilder&#8217;).&#8217; &raquo;&lt;/a&gt;<br />
				&lt;/p&gt;&lt;!&#8211; .alert&#8211;&gt;&#8217;;<br />
}</p>
<p>but you need to set the 2 above variables.</p>
<p>If you could give me a concrete example of what you would like to do, then I could also complete the above function.</p>
